Definition: Stinger |
StingerNoun1. Made of creme de menthe and brandy. 2. A remark capable of wounding mentally; "the unkindest cut of all". 3. A sharp organ of offense or defense (as of a wasp or stingray or scorpion) often connected with a poison gland. 4. A sharp stinging blow. Mining | A. A steel cylinder projecting beyond the face of a cutting bit that serves as a pilot or guide. See also:pilot b. The pneumatically actuated piston attached to a pointed rod that actsas a feed mechanism on a stoper drill. (references) |
